Cincinnati is a large midwestern city with something to offer just about anyone. The city itself has 52 neighborhoods with unique character and charm, plus some beautiful late 19th century architecture that I've never seen anywhere else not on the East Coast. Dozens of townships and smaller cities surround the city proper, and each of these has its own vibe and character. We love living here!

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Cincinnati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Cincinnati with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Cincinnati is at Tower Valley Flats listed at $775.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Cincinnati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Cincinnati is $1,860.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Cincinnati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Cincinnati is a 2,071 square feet unit starting from $5,700 at Residences at One Highland.

What is the average size for Cincinnati 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Cincinnati is currently 1,171 sq ft.
